Not yet translated · raw FAA text (43 sentences)

Sentences our pattern matchers haven't yet templated. The full FAA text is authoritative — these aren't translation errors, just gaps in our rule library. Curators add new templates over time; coverage rises monotonically.

  • ·RWY 16L:TORA–4013 TODA–4013 ASDA–4013 LDA–2582 RWY 16R:TORA–8001 TODA–8001 ASDA–8001 LDA–6570 RWY 34L:TORA–8001 TODA–8001 ASDA–7261 LDA–7261 RWY 34R:TORA–4013 TODA–4013 ASDA–3906 LDA–3906
  • ·S4 FUEL 100LL, JET A OX 1, 3 LGT When ATCT clsd ACTIVATE MALSR Rwy 16R; HIRL Rwy 16R–34L; twy lgts—CTAF.
  • ·A2 and A3 have unidirectional centerline lgt.
  • ·Rwy 16R VGSI unusbl byd 6 NM due to trrn and byd 9 degs left of cntrln.
  • ·MILITARY— FUEL A+ (C818–989–2300.) (NC–100LL, A) FLUID OX.
  • ·Extreme noise sensitive area.
  • ·Noise Ordinace Rstrn: TBJT or fan pwrd acft prohibited from repetitive ops at all times.
  • ·Noise Ordinance Curfew: Prop pwrd acft prohibited from repetitive ops (TGL, stop and go, or where acft takes off wi five min after ldg) btn 0600–1500Z‡ (June 21–Sep 15) and btn 0500–1500Z‡ (Sep 16–June 20).
  • ·No tkf for acft exceeding 74 DBA (PER AC36–3) between 0600–1500Z‡, except military, mercy flights and law enforcement acft.
  • ·Rwy 16L and Rwy 16R no turns before the flood basin, unless directed by twr.
  • ·Rwy 34L and Rwy 34R no turns before reaching 1800´ MSL unless directed by twr.
  • ·No acft may arrive or depart the arpt whose AC36–3 tkof noise level equals or exceeds 77 DBA.
  • ·Jets: Avoid dep and arr btn 11 pm and 7 am to rdc noise over community.
  • ·Turbine/jet aircraft operators are requested to use NBAA noise abatement program procedures or comparable procedures of aircraft manufacturer.
  • ·Arpt CLOSED to air carrier ops.
  • ·Bird abatement may occur between rwys when twr is open.
  • ·When twr clsd, acft must self announce on freq 119.3 prior to ldg or departing.
  • ·Rwy 16R left tfc when ATCT clsd.
  • ·Rwy 16L–34R CLOSED and unlgtd when twr clsd.
  • ·Helicopter ctc twr for apch–dep routes.
  • ·TPA—2002(1200) Rwy 16R–34L, 1802(1000) Rwy 16L–34R.
  • ·All jet acft must use full rwy length for departure unless otherwise directed by twr.
  • ·Formation arrivals and departures prohibited except for emerg response acft.
  • ·Taxilane A3 westbound taxi only.
  • ·Taxilane A2 eastbound taxi only.
  • ·Taxilane A2/A3 have undirectional centerline lgts.
  • ·Twy A south of Twy P acft with wingspan over 100 ft encroach on Rwy 16R–34L rsa.
  • ·Twy B south of Twy Q acft with wingspan over 100 ft encroach on Rwy 16R–34L rsa.
  • ·Txl A1, A2 and A3 are ATCT nonvisible areas.
  • ·All pilots are reqstd to ctc ATCT at checkpoint 1 on Txl A2 when tax out from the NW airfield.
